The 13th Annual Litchfield Jazz Festival is set and tickets are now on sale on-line for August 1, 2, 3, at the Goshen Fairgrounds in Northwest Connecticut. Diana Krall recently called it “one of the best festivals,” JazzTimes named it “among the best of the best,” and the New York Times hailed it “a model jazz lineup.”

Litchfield Jazz Camp students, who study for up to a month prior to The Festival and perform on the student stage, participate through the generous support of the CT State Department of Education and additional assistance from Shure, Keilwerth and Friendship Fund.
